Bevacizumab for advanced colorectal cancer
Summary
Bevacizumab, an antibody targeting vascular endothelial growth factor (VEGF), improves survival for advanced colorectal cancer (ACC) patients. While effective, it carries risks like thromboembolic events and increases treatment costs.
Area of Science:
- Oncology
- Pharmacology
Background:
- Bevacizumab is a monoclonal antibody inhibiting vascular endothelial growth factor (VEGF).
- VEGF plays a crucial role in tumor angiogenesis.
Purpose of the Study:
- To evaluate the efficacy and safety of bevacizumab in advanced colorectal cancer (ACC).
Main Methods:
- Two clinical trials assessed bevacizumab combined with fluorouracil plus leucovorin (FL) or FL plus irinotecan (IFL).
Main Results:
- Bevacizumab significantly improved response rate, time to tumor progression, and overall survival in ACC patients.
- Adverse events included thromboembolic events, hypertension, hemorrhage, and gastrointestinal perforation.
Conclusions:
- Bevacizumab enhances chemotherapy efficacy for ACC but increases treatment costs.
- Further studies are needed to compare bevacizumab plus IFL with other ACC chemotherapy regimens.

Drugs for Treatment of Ulcerative Colitis in IBD
431
Ulcerative colitis is a chronic inflammatory condition primarily affecting the colon and rectum. The primary drugs used in the treatment of ulcerative colitis are aminosalicylates. They exhibit anti-inflammatory and immunosuppressive properties. They modulate inflammatory mediators and inhibit the activity of nuclear factor κB (NF-κB). Targeted Cancer Therapies
8.6K
The targeted cancer therapies, also known as “molecular targeted therapies,” take advantage of the molecular and genetic differences between the cancer cells and the normal cells. It needs a thorough understanding of the cancer cells to develop drugs that can target specific molecular aspects that drive the growth, progression, and spread of cancer cells without affecting the growth and survival of other normal cells in the body.

Tumor Immunotherapy
1.7K
Immunotherapy is a treatment that boosts or manipulates the immune system to fight diseases, including cancer. For instance, by stimulating an immune response through vaccinations against viruses that cause cancers, like hepatitis B virus and human papillomavirus, these diseases can be prevented. Nonetheless, some cancer cells can avoid the immune system due to their rapid mutation and division. The immune response to many cancers involves three phases: elimination, equilibrium, and escape.
